Transaction 24536efab270fbe6c99075037062a853098f09c7760ea2debd598976989522ca
1 Input
1 Output
-
24536efab270fbe6c99075037062a853098f09c7760ea2debd598976989522ca:0
- value
- 28010841
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ee306c9e8128a92783f0fac141372eb5104c7a38 OP_EQUAL
- address
- MVcb4fWQimWhCKCCcXD8LQk9gHzxd6pqRE